uni-app uni.scss内置全局样式变量

锋哥原创的uni-app视频教程:

2023版uniapp从入门到上天视频教程(Java后端无废话版),火爆更新中..._哔哩哔哩_bilibili2023版uniapp从入门到上天视频教程(Java后端无废话版),火爆更新中...共计23条视频,包括:第1讲 uni-app简介、第2讲 uni-app环境搭建、第3讲 uni-app之HelloWorld实现等,UP主更多精彩视频,请关注UP账号。icon-default.png?t=N7T8https://www.bilibili.com/video/BV1eG411N71c/uni.scss文件的用途是为了方便整体控制应用的风格。比如按钮颜色、边框风格,uni.scss文件里预置了一批scss变量预置。

uni-app 官方扩展插件(uni ui)及 插件市场 上很多三方插件均使用了这些样式变量,如果你是插件开发者,建议你使用 scss 预处理,并在插件代码中直接使用这些变量(无需 import 这个文件),方便用户通过搭积木的方式开发整体风格一致的App。

uni.scss是一个特殊文件,在代码中无需 import 这个文件即可在scss代码中使用这里的样式变量。uni-app的编译器在webpack配置中特殊处理了这个uni.scss,使得每个scss文件都被注入这个uni.scss,达到全局可用的效果。如果开发者想要less、stylus的全局使用,需要在vue.config.js中自行配置webpack策略。

注意:

  1. 如要使用这些常用变量,需要在 HBuilderX 里面安装 scss 插件;

  2. 使用时需要在 style 节点上加上 lang="scss"

    <style lang="scss">
    </style>
  3. pages.json不支持scss,原生导航栏和tabbar的动态修改只能使用js api

相关推荐

  1. uView样式

    2023-12-28 12:50:06       44 阅读
  2. 课时21:变量_脚本相关

    2023-12-28 12:50:06       46 阅读
  3. 环境变量和Bash命令

    2023-12-28 12:50:06       31 阅读
  4. nginx常用变量

    2023-12-28 12:50:06       24 阅读
  5. vue3中集成sass实现全局scss样式变量

    2023-12-28 12:50:06       53 阅读
  6. Jenkins 变量变量作用域

    2023-12-28 12:50:06       25 阅读

最近更新

  1. docker php8.1+nginx base 镜像 dockerfile 配置

    2023-12-28 12:50:06       94 阅读
  2. Could not load dynamic library ‘cudart64_100.dll‘

    2023-12-28 12:50:06       101 阅读
  3. 在Django里面运行非项目文件

    2023-12-28 12:50:06       82 阅读
  4. Python语言-面向对象

    2023-12-28 12:50:06       91 阅读

热门阅读

  1. pytorch与cuda版本对应关系汇总

    2023-12-28 12:50:06       54 阅读
  2. MySQL数据库编译及安装

    2023-12-28 12:50:06       54 阅读
  3. salesforce role和profile的区别

    2023-12-28 12:50:06       52 阅读
  4. 【网络协议】WebSocket知识点梳理和总结

    2023-12-28 12:50:06       48 阅读